Transaction

95711ef05d1de0d9910a430fbc835e8e4e9dde035c4e77b760ae28245b85e0b4
138,828 confirmations
Timestamp
1690254492
Block800,149
Fee1,008 sats
Fee rate6 sats/vB
view on mempool.space

Inputs & Outputs